Create a Free Business Website with HubSpot can seem daunting… but what if you could have a polished, professional website up and running in under an hour, without spending a dime? In this tutorial, you’ll learn exactly how to leverage HubSpot’s free website builder to create a stunning business site. We’ll cover everything from choosing a template to optimizing for SEO—so you can focus on what you do best: growing your business.
By the end of this guide you will be able to:
Pick and install the perfect HubSpot template
Customize sections, layouts, and modules
Use HubSpot AI (Breeze) for copy and image generation
Configure global headers, footers, and menus
Optimize pages for search engines
HubSpot CRM offers a powerful, yet user-friendly solution designed specifically for small businesses like yours. Ready to ditch the data chaos and streamline your operations? Let’s dive into a step-by-step guide to setting up HubSpot CRM for your small business.
Why Choose HubSpot’s Free Website Builder to Create a Free Business Website with HubSpot?
Zero Cost, Zero Hassle: No hosting fees or hidden charges—get a fully functional business website for free.
Built‑in CRM Integration: Automatically sync leads to your HubSpot CRM as visitors fill out forms.
Drag‑and‑Drop Simplicity: No coding or technical expertise required.
AI‑Powered Editing: Use HubSpot Breeze (Co‑pilot) to refine and generate copy or images in seconds.
SEO & Performance Tools: Access on‑page optimization recommendations right in the builder.
“According to HubSpot, businesses with a website grow 3× faster than those without one.”
(HubSpot State of Marketing Report, 2024)
Step 1: Access the HubSpot Website Builder
Sign up for a free HubSpot account at hubspot.com.
In your dashboard, navigate to Marketing → Website → Website Pages.
Click Create in the top‑right corner and choose Web Page.
Name your page Home, then proceed to the template selection screen.
Step 2: Select and Install a Template
HubSpot offers a rich template marketplace filtered by industry, page type, or features.
Click Marketplace → filter by Free.
Preview a template—e.g., Thrifty.
Click Install to add it to your theme library.
Return to My Themes and select DesignLe (or your chosen theme).
Pick the Home template to begin customizing.
Step 3: Understand Page Structure (Sections, Columns, Modules)
Sections: High‑level containers (e.g., hero, features, testimonials).
Columns: Divide sections into vertical groups.
Modules: Content elements—text, images, forms, buttons.
Tip: Hover over any element to reveal Customize, Clone, or Delete options.
Step 4: Customize Your Homepage
Custom Header
Delete default header modules.
Click Add → Modules → Custom Header.
Update logo, navigation, and brand colors.
Hero Section
Click existing header text → Refine with AI.
Enter your prompt (e.g., “Welcome to [Your Business]: Expert Solutions, Zero Hassle”).
Hit Send, then Replace.
Repeat for body paragraph.
Alt text: Screenshot of customizing the hero section with HubSpot BreezeBackground Image
Select section → Background → Upload Image.
Generate Custom Images
Click any image module → Replace Image → Generate with AI.
Enter prompt (e.g., “Square flat lay of office desk setup, minimal”).
Choose your favorite and Insert.
Alt text: AI‑generated image inserted into HubSpot pageTestimonials Section
Click Add → Sections → Testimonials.
Drag into place below hero copy.
Edit quotes, names, and avatars.
Clone modules to add multiple testimonials.
Step 5: Add Additional Pages
You’ll want at least four pages: Home, Products, About, Contact.
Return to dashboard → Add Website Page.
Name page (e.g., Products) → select Portfolio template.
Customize using sections, modules, and Breeze AI.
Repeat for About and Contact.
Pro Tip: Link case studies or product demos on your products page to increase engagement.
How to Automate Sales and Save 10 Hours/Week with HubSpot CRM Hacks for Small Businesses (Free Template Inside)
Step 6: Configure Global Header, Footer, and Menu
In any page, click the Header → Open in Global Content Editor.
Override Default Logo → upload your logo → adjust width (e.g., 500px). → Publish.
Click Footer → update logo, brand colors, and copyright text → Publish.
Create Menu
In Global Content Editor, navigate to Menu → Create New.
Add items: Home, Products, About, Contact.
Save, then publish when all pages are live.
Step 7: Optimize and Publish
Page Settings
Click Settings → add Page Title (e.g., “Home”) and Content Slug (/home).
Write or AI-generate a Meta Description (under 160 chars).
Enable Featured Image for social sharing.
SEO Recommendations
Select Optimize in the left sidebar → follow on‑page suggestions (alt text, headings, links).
More Resources
Link to related articles on SmashingApps:
Top 4 Free Drag-and-Drop Website Builders That Let You Add Custom CSS
7 Best Selling Themes & Website Builder for WordPress
7 Best HTML5 Animation Software to Help You Design an Elegant Website
- How to Compare Two Websites Performance: A Complete Guide
- How a Multi Language Website Can Benefit Your Business
- How to Find the Publication Date of a Website: 10 Proven Methods
- How Different IT Professionals See a Slow-Loading Website
- 7 Simple Yet Effective Tips to Make Your Website Super User-Friendly
- Why Choose Google Web Designer for Your Next Website? (9 Irresistible Reasons)
- Which WordPress Drag and Drop Builder Wins? Find Out Your Ideal Choice
Publish All Pages
Back in your website dashboard, select each page → Publish → hit Publish All for global content.
Conclusion
Congratulations—you’ve just learned how to create a free business website with HubSpot from scratch. Here’s a quick recap:
Selected and installed a free HubSpot template
Customized pages using sections, columns, and modules
Leveraged HubSpot Breeze AI for swift copy and image generation
Configured global headers, footers, and navigation menus
Applied SEO best practices and published with confidence
Now that your site is live:
Monitor Analytics in HubSpot to track visitor behavior
A/B Test headlines, CTAs, and images to boost conversions
Expand Content with a blog, case studies, or resource center
Now loading...